The export of cattle from Armenia is growing. Beef continues to go up

ARMINFO News Agency, Armenia
 Saturday
The export of cattle from Armenia is growing. Beef continues to go up
 Yerevan September 16
David Stepanyan. A significant increase in exports led to a
significant, about 8% rise in the price of beef meat sold on the
domestic market, Haykakan Zhamanak writes.
According to the data of the State Food Safety Service of Armenia,
only 1131 heads of large and 8,600 small cattle were exported from
Armenia in July-August.
Exports are mainly carried out in Qatar and Iran.
At the moment, kg of beef meat in Yerevan stores costs from 2,400 to 3200 drams.

The OSCE Minsk Group has been dealing with the settlement of the
Karabakh conflict since 1992, represented by the co-chairs from
Russia, the United States and France. Currently, the settlement
process is based on the Madrid Principles put forward by the OSCE
Minsk Group Co-Chairs in 2007 and updated in 2009, among other things,
providing for the deployment of a peacekeeping contingent in the
conflict zone.

Flow of Syrian-Armenians to Armenia sharply decreases after Aleppo liberation

Armenpress News Agency , Armenia
 Saturday
Flow of Syrian-Armenians to Armenia sharply decreases after Aleppo liberation
YEREVAN, SEPTEMBER 16, ARMENPRESS. After the liberation of Aleppo the
flow of Syrian-Armenians to Armenia has sharply decreased, George
Barseghyan, president of theCoordinating CenterforSyrian-Armenians'
IssuesNGO, told Armenpress, adding that at the moment there is a
certain activeness among Syrian-Armenians departing for Aleppo from
Armenia.
“The Syrian-Armenians who were here and tried to achieve certain
result, to have their own business during these years, and failed for
some reasons, of course, were always waiting for an opportunity to
return. Thus, after the Aleppo liberation some of them return to
Syria, especially when they have their homes, workshops and stores in
Aleppo. The markets have been liberated, and people return to their
works”, George Barseghyan said.
He couldn’t mention an exact statistics on those who return since
Syrian-Armenians are in constant movement. According to the latest
data, 22.500 Syrian-Armenians are registered in Armenia. The
Syrian-Armenians in Armenia are connected with the theCoordinating
CenterforSyrian-Armenians' Issues which continues providing
assistance. Syrian-Armenians are provided with food, clothing, hygiene
items by the assistance of the government and cooperation with
international organizations and NGOs.
One of the main assistances provided to the Syrian-Armenians is the
medical service. There is a clinic in the second floor of the Center.
All this is being done for charity purposes.
“Of course, the main share of the medical assistance lies on the
Armenian government. The diaspora ministry managed to reach success
thanks to its gratitude work. When a Syrian-Armenian needs medical
assistance, he/she applies to the ministry, and the latter organizes
the issue of state order through the healthcare ministry within
several days. Additional assistance is provided by the Izmirlian
Foundation, the Mother See of Holy Etchmiadzin”, he said.
However, Syrian-Armenians still face the problem of housing rent.
Assistance is also provided on this path. The money for rent is being
provided to those who arrived in Armenia in the first 3 months, and
then if that person is really in need, 60.000 AMD is being provided on
monthly basis. There are families who received assistance for 15
months.
George Barseghyan said there are numerous Syrian-Armenians in Armenia
who have their own business. They are engaged mainly in services,
restaurant fields.

The Nagorno-Karabakh conflict
The highland region of Nagorno-Karabakh (Mountainous Karabakh) is a
mostly Armenian-populated enclave inside the sovereign territory of
Azerbaijan. It was the first zone of inter-ethnic tensions and
violence to appear on the map of the former USSR.
Even almost a quarter of a century after the breakup of the Soviet
Union, Karabakh remains a so-called 'frozen conflict' on the
post-Soviet space, as the region is the subject of a dispute between
Azerbaijan and the local Armenian population that draws on strong
support from fellow-countrymen in neighboring Armenia.
In 1988, hostilities broke out there between the forces reporting to
the government in Baku and Armenian residents, which resulted in the
region's de facto independence. In 1994, a ceasefire was reached but
the relations between Azerbaijan and Armenia remain strained ever
since then.
Russia, France and the U.S. co-chair the Minsk Group of the
Organization for Security and Cooperation in Europe, which attempts to
broker an end to hostilities and the conflict.
